The Structure of Defense: Liquid Soil Treatments (Chemical Barriers).
For years, the standard-bearer for below ground termite control has been the liquid soil treatment, frequently described as a chemical barrier. This approach involves using an extremely reliable liquid termiticide to the soil around the structure of a structure. The objective is to develop a continuous, treated zone that termites must travel through to reach the structure.
Liquid termiticides fall into two main classifications. First are Repellent Termiticides. These older chemicals are developed to hinder termites, forcing them to turn away and seek an entry point in other places. Their primary downside is that if the barrier is not absolutely continuous-- due to soil motion, building and construction defects, or just an incomplete application-- termites will find the gap and get in the structure unnoticed. Second are Non-Repellent Termiticides. This modern-day generation of chemicals, consisting of active ingredients like Fipronil or Imidacloprid, is undetectable to termites. They can not smell, taste, or feel the treated soil, so they tunnel right through it. Crucially, these non-repellent chemicals have a "transfer result". Termites that enter contact with the dealt with soil bring the toxicant back to the colony on their bodies and in their digestive systems, unintentionally poisoning their nestmates, consisting of workers, soldiers, and the queen. This transfer effect uses a much greater possibility of total nest removal.
The process of using a liquid barrier requires mindful attention to information. It includes digging trenches and treating the soil along the border, often drilling into concrete surface areas to inject the service beneath for a continuous protective barrier. Although this approach is very successful and offers instant defense, it usually requires to be reapplied every three to 8 years, depending on the specific item utilized and environmental conditions.
Using Specific Methods: Termite Bait Systems
The termite baiting system offers a strong option in place of or in addition to liquid barriers. It is a method that intends to eradicate the whole termite nest at its origin through a tactical, long-lasting, and less intrusive technique.
Termite baiting systems involve installing cellulose stations, normally filled with cured wood or a specialized bait, around a home's perimeter at set intervals. The procedure unfolds in two phases. The preliminary Tracking stage involves routine look at the stations. Upon identifying termite activity, a specialist introduces a slow-acting bait containing an insect development regulator. In the Elimination phase, the regulator interferes with the termites' molting process, preventing their growth. The slow-acting poison enables foraging termites to ingest and share gradually removing the entire colony over numerous weeks or months through a passive transfer mechanism.
Baiting systems use many advantages. They concentrate on getting rid of the whole nest, rather than simply targeting the foraging people near the structure. These systems are less disruptive, as they do not include drilling or prevalent use of chemicals in the soil. They show particularly reliable in situations where setting up a continuous liquid barrier is difficult, such as rocky landscapes or residential or commercial properties with intricate landscaping or energy setups. Furthermore, they are viewed as a more ecologically conscious choice because the active ingredient is restricted within the stations. However, utilizing baiting systems requires continuous monitoring and maintenance to guarantee efficiency, demanding a continual devotion.
Non-Chemical and Integrated Techniques
Beyond the two main chemical strategies, other treatments are used for specific situations. For brand-new builds, Physical Barriers use a durable, non-chemical defence. These can consist of stainless-steel mesh or a granular layer of crushed stone set up under the concrete piece and around utility penetrations, creating a physical border that termites can not permeate. Direct Wood Treatment involves using borate-based chemicals directly to exposed, untreated wood throughout construction or remodelling. These work by functioning as an insect toxin when ingested, securing the timber itself. Foams and Dusts are used for direct application into active termite workings, such as mud tubes or wall spaces. The dust or foam sticks to the termites, which then bring it back into the colony, offering a fast knockdown of the instant invasion. For problems by drywood termites, which do not need soil contact, a whole-structure Fumigation (tenting) may be the only solution to ensure complete removal of the colony from all wood within the home.
The Vital Value of Detection and Proactive Measures.
An extensive method is necessary for effective treatment, integrating meticulous evaluation with proactive prevention strategies. The initial action includes a customized evaluation, often utilizing innovative technology such as thermal imaging or moisture meters, to precisely determine the species, find all entry points, and examine the full scope of the damage.
Homeowners should take a number of preventative procedures. They must Decrease Wetness by repairing leaking pipes, making sure good drain away from the structure, and maintaining proper ventilation in sub-floors and crawlspaces, as termites are extremely drawn in to wetness. They should also Remove Food Sources by keeping fire wood, timber, and structure materials saved well away from the house structure. Finally, property owners must Manage Landscaping by keeping shrubs, trees, and gardens trimmed back and away from the exterior walls, and ensure soil and mulch levels stay below the weep holes and slab line.
